Hello, I'm not sure about how to make the question nor if this is the ideal
distribution list, but I'm thinking about making a living selling the
vegetables and fruits and nuts I will grow, so I'm trying to find out a
minimun acreage.
I've read varying amounts for example 90 to 180 Kg of vegetables in 9 m2
from raised beds (John Seymour books) or from internet:
----------------------------------------------- http://www.permaculture.com/who/davidblume.htm
" Our Farm fed approximately 450 people through 150 shares in its CSA at
its peak. Annually, it grew as much as 100,000 pounds of food per acre,
without a tractor, using only hand tools, on a terraced, 35 degree slope
similar to farms in China or Guatemala. Dave used a combination of
biointensive and permaculture techniques to produce these impressive
yields."
-----------------------------------------------
Could you tell me your actual yields in order to make me an idea? (the land
is irrigated from a near river)
